San Salvador, capital of El Salvador. It is located on the Ace Chaute River in the Valley of the Hammocks at an elevation of 2,238 feet. Founded near Suchitoto in 1525 by the Spanish conquistador Pedro de Alvarado, it was moved 20 miles southwest to its present site in 1528 and was declared a city in 1546.
